Pull-out information tab
The Lenovo XClarity Controller network access label is attached on the pull-out information tab. The default
Lenovo XClarity Controller hostname and the IPv6 Link Local Address (LLA) are provided on the tab.
For more information, see "Set the network connection for the Lenovo XClarity Controller" on page 159.
Rack latches
If your server is installed in a rack, you can use the rack latches to help you slide the server out of the rack.
You also can use the rack latches and screws to secure the server in the rack so that the server cannot slide
out, especially in vibration-prone areas. For more information, refer to the Rack Installation Guide that comes
with your rail kit.
USB 3.1 Gen 1 connectors
The USB 3.1 Gen 1 connectors can be used to attach a USB-compatible device, such as a USB keyboard,
USB mouse, or USB storage device.
VGA connector
The VGA connectors on the front and rear of the server can be used to attach a high-performance monitor, a
direct-drive monitor, or other devices that use a VGA connector.
XClarity Controller USB connector
The XClarity Controller USB connector can be used to attach an Ethernet cable to manage the system using
XClarity Controller. The USB can also be used as a regular USB connector to the host OS.
